What Is The Lean Startup? The lean startup is a method for developing businesses and products created by Eric Ries. Based on his experience on failing and successful startups, Ries claims that startups can shorten their product development cycles by adopting a combo of efficient experimentation, product releases, and validated learning. Follow My Vote develops end to end verifiable blockchain voting software for a variety of use cases. All code that Follow My Vote produces is open source and released under the GPLv3 or MIT software licenses. This means all end users can run, study, share and modify the software.
